PROVIDENCE, RI - The Warriors fell to the Providence Friars 16-9, but received goals from eight different players.
Brendan Harty scored his fourth and five goals of the young season in just three shots on goal. He also tallied on his third assist of the year.
Senior Alystair Hemburger chipped in a team leading two assists and tacked on his fourth goal of the season.
Rob Tyra took four shots on net in the loss and scored the first goal of the day.
Finn Dougherty scored his seventh goal of the season. He took a team high five shots, two of which were on target.
Colin Kruger scored his team leading 12th goal of the season in the 4th quarter.
Faceoff specialist Daniel Bezrutchenko went 13-for-24 in faceoffs and came away with six ground balls.
Jesse D'Alonzo made a career high 13 saves.
The Warriors head to Sacred Heart this Saturday to take on Pioneers at noon.
